改变左心室后负荷和离体兔心脏对阈下条件串刺激引起的心室不应期变化的影响

摘    要:目的:探讨改变左心室后负荷和兔离体灌注心脏对阈下条件串刺激引起的心室不应期变化的影响。方法:采用阈下条件刺激(St)法心室不应期测定技术,测定改变左心室后负荷和去除神经,体液因素作用时,St法心室不应期强度间期关系特征。结果:减小左室后负荷,可使St法测定的心室不应期延长(P< 0.05, P< 0.01);且在各刺激强度的St,St(200 Hz,100 ms)和St(50 ms, 100 Hz)测定的心室不应期最长(P< 0.05,P<0.01)。结论:改变左心室后负荷和去除神经体液因素作用可使St法心室不应期强度间期关系特征发生改变。

Effect of changing left ventricular afterload and isolated perfused rabbit heart on ventricular refractory period measured by subthreshold conditioning train stimulation

Abstract:AIM: To study the effect of changing left ventricular afterload and isolated perfused rabbit heart on ventricular refractory period measured by subhthreshold conditioning train stimulation (St).METHODS:Ventricu- lar refractory pened strength- interval relation was measured by St method under the condition of changine left ven- tricular afterload and elimination action of nervous and body fluid.RESULTS: Reducing left ventricular afterload pro -longed ventricular refractory period measured by St method (P < 0.05, P < 0.01). and St(200 Hz, 100 ms) and St(50 ms, 100 Hz) caused maximal prolongation of ventricular refractory period (P < 0 .05, P < 0. 01 ).CONCLU- SION: Changing left ventricular afterload and eliminating action of nervous and body fluid could cause alteration of characteristic of ventricular refractory period strength-interveal relation measured by S1 method.
